Prices of Soy in Mato Grosso Down 26% in 2023, Corn Down 35.8%

Author: Michael Cordonnier/Soybean & Corn Advisor, Inc.

The Mato Grosso Institute of Agricultural Economic (Imea) issued their last bulletin of the year last week concerning prices of soybeans and corn in the state. The average price for soybeans from January through December of 2023 was R$ 121.00 per sack (approximately $11.25 per bushel) compared to R$ 164 per sack in 2022 (approximately $15.25 per bushel), which is a decline of 26%.

During the 2022/23 growing season, farmers in the state planted 12.13 million hectares of soybeans (29.96 million acres), which yielded on average 62.3 sacks per hectare (55.6 bu/ac) for a total production of 45.32 million tons. That represented an increase of 10.97% compared to the 2021/22 growing season.

Imea reported that the average price for corn in Mato Grosso in 2023 was R$ 43.36 per sack (approximately $4.02 per bushel) compared to R$ 67.64 per sack in 2022 (approximately $6.27 per bushel) which represents a decline of 35.8%.
